4 Best Frugal Cooking Tips
By Dave Stack
Frugal cooking starts with great planning, as being wise with your purchased ingredients helps you get more from your small budget and at the same time will give you get the most for every meal you create with it.
Don't Run Out of Kitchen and Pantry Staples
Stock up on the most basic ingredients and supplies and shop just as soon as it runs out. One of the few things that as much as possible shouldn't be forgotten to stock up is vegetables, spices, oils and canned produces that you use frequently. Most people nowadays are practicing that frugal idea of "eating the entire pantry out", which they use any and every ingredient that's still available to make an off-beat dish. This is a great trick to eliminate wastefulness and utilize all of the stuff that's in there before going grocery shopping.
Plan your shopping
Last-minute grocery shopping always leads to wasting incredible amounts of money by buying more than what you actually need, or purchasing something more expensive because you haven't really compared prices thoroughly. It's funny too, because I remember my sister doing her grocery like this all the time. She does have what she calls a "guide", a short grocery list, but when she steps inside the grocery store she would remember important things that she needed to buy, only in the end she's short on cash than what she planned, and she bought more than she can use.
Cheap but fresh ingredients
Buying produce that's in season will cost less for you as produces will be abundant thus has a lesser price. It will surely taste better too, when you buy season's produce fresh! And when you're out picking fruits and vegetables, look for those that are heavy for its size which means a lot of meat and juice are inside. When it comes to buying fish ask to cut off both head and tail first before weighing it, especially if you're not fond of cooking fishes whole. If you're going to throw away the head and the tail, why pay for it, right?
Buy your herbs dry but whole, if you can't get them fresh. Whole spices can be kept longer, produce flavor better than their grounded counterparts and cost lesser than ones in prepackaged containers.
And as much as possible, buy produce from local farmers instead of just going to a grocery chain or supermarket. You can find it in every city and town, and you can visit the USDA website to search for certified farmer's markets nearest to you.
Get creative
Simple meals can easily become dull, tasteless food if you don't give it a little something. Though with frugal cooking you are encouraged to keep the ingredients minimal, but your food doesn't have to become lackluster. Get some resources on recipes for all kinds of breakfast, lunch, dinner or snack dishes that you and your family will love. The Internet is home to millions of recipes added daily that range from the simple to exotic, and grand to simple. You can even get creative with leftovers, too. And that will save you tons of money and you can utilize a previous dish to make a snack or be part of a lunch dish for the next day, or make a casserole or a soup out of it.

The Proper Steps to Clean and Prepare Alaska Crab
By Allie Moxley
Cleaning and preparing Alaska crab can be a daunting task, scaring many people from attempting to prepare this delicious treat for an upcoming dinner party. However, once you have mastered the skills necessary to prepare this healthy, tasty seafood option, it can make for a great appetizer or entrée that will be the hit of the potluck with your family and friends. This following guide gives you tips for properly cleaning crab.
First, when necessary and appropriate, thaw the crab and then remove the broad back shell. Do this by holding the base of the crab with one hand while placing your thumb under the shell at midpoint and lifting the back off. Then, remove and dispose of the viscera, which is the semi-liquid substance in the crab not normally eaten. You then have to rinse off the crab so that all the visceral matter is cleaned off the meat of the crab. The next step involves you breaking the crab in half with the legs still attached. Then, break off each of the leg, leaving a portion of the body to each leg for easy handling. The last step involves you using a meat mallet to break the shell so that it can be easily eaten.
With this Alaska crab ready for easy eating, you can serve it to your dinner guests with many creative and delicious dipping sauces, such as a Mediterranean dip, a Rouille sauce, or a Basil-Mint pesto sauce. The Mediterranean dip is made of artichoke hearts, grated parmesan cheese, low-fat sour cream, low-fat mayonnaise, sun-dried tomatoes, sliced olives and chopped fresh chives. The Rouille sauce is a sauce made with roasted red peppers, garlic, lemon, and some red pepper flakes. Lastly, the Basil-Mint Pesto is one of basil, mint, olive oil, walnuts, garlic, lemon, and parmesan cheese. Depending on your preference, one of these three dipping sauces will complement and bring out the texture and flavor of the Alaska crab.
Cooking and preparing Alaska crab for your dinner party can prove to be a hassle, but once you have learned how to appropriately prepare this tasty seafood treat, it will be a hit among all your guests. Not only is it delicious, it also has many health benefits as an alternative to meat.
